Overview
FairMoney is building the leading mobile bank for emerging markets. We started with a digital microcredit application on Android, and currently roll out additional financial services (current account, savings, debit card) while expanding the product to Western Africa and South-East Asia.
Job Position: Senior Engineering Manager
Job Location: Remote
Job Description
- You will be working as a Senior Engineering Manager in our Technology Division, which is now composed of 75+ people in Lagos, Abuja, Bangalore, Paris, Türkiye, and remotely across the globe.
- We are building Engineering centres of excellence across multiple regions and are looking for smart, talented, driven engineers. This is a unique opportunity to be part of the core engineering team of a fast-growing fintech poised for more rapid growth in the coming years.
- To gain deeper insights into FairMoney’s pivotal role in reshaping Africa’s financial landscape, we invite you to watch this informative video.
Job Responsibilities
- Reporting directly to the head of engineering in a business unit, we are looking for senior engineering manager that has come ideally from Backend software engineering career. The role is mainly remote and occasional office visit.
Other Responsibilities
- Scaling and leading our globally distributed software engineering teams (Mobile, Backend, QA).
- Putting processes in place to ensure high quality and timely delivery of team engineering objectives.
- Managing and contributing at times in our quest to build scalable infrastructure whilst limiting technical debt at all times. Look at engineering solutions through the lens of efficiency, quality, and velocity.
Our Tech Stack:
- Cloud providers: AZURE, AWS,
- Backend: Primarily .NET, Python
- Architecture: Containerised Micro-service
- Mobile Application: React Native
- Web Application: ReactJS
- Configuration management: Terraform, Kubernetes, AppService.
- CI/CD: Azure Devops, Github Actions.
Job Requirements
- You have an Engineering or University Diploma in Computer Science (we are also open to self-taught with 5 years experience in computer engineering).
- At least 7 – 12 years of experience in backend development.
- You have one significant work experience managing and leading a software engineering team.
- You are able to code in a backend language (C#,Javascript, Python, Java).
- Understanding of Azure or AWS cloud providers.
- Understanding the overall architecture and function of how multiple technology teams work togethers to build systems.
Benefits
- Private Health Insurance
- Paid Time Off
- Pension Plan
- Work From Home
- Training & Development.
How to Apply
Interested and qualified candidates should:
Click here to apply online